Ramel Keyton, Marietta

Ramel Keyton is a wide receiver for Marietta High School, and he has been chosen for the AJC's 2018 Super 11. Keyton says his family is his main motivator on and off the field. "I'm doing it for them."

Ramel Keyton, Marietta

Position: Wide receiver

Height, weight: 6-2, 180

Class: Senior

College choices: Committed to Tennessee.

2017 season wrapup: Keyton led Cobb County in receptions (59) for the second consecutive season, finishing with 1,298 yards and 16 touchdowns for a team that reached the quarterfinals despite its starting quarterback (Harrison Bailey) missing seven games with an injury. He has career totals of 140 receptions, 2,665 yards and 24 touchdowns. Keyton is rated as the No. 20 wide receiver nationally.

School's first Super 11 since: Derrick Tinsley in 2000.

What's also interesting: Keyton can become the first player in the highest classification to have 4,000 career receiving yards since Stan Rome in 1973.
